Medicare Advantage in Nevada — 2026 Overview

Approximately 46% of eligible Medicare beneficiaries in Nevada have chosen Medicare Advantage (Part C) over Original Medicare — above the national average of 40%. This reflects strong availability and competitive plan options throughout Nevada.

Medicare Advantage plans in Nevada must cover all the same services as Original Medicare (Parts A and B) and typically include additional benefits like dental, vision, hearing, and prescription drug coverage (Part D) at no extra premium.

What to Compare When Choosing a Nevada Medicare Advantage Plan

  1. Your doctors: Confirm your primary care physician and specialists are in-network. Nevada’s major health systems may be in some plans but not others.
  2. Your prescriptions: Enter all medications into the Medicare Plan Finder to see exact drug costs per plan. Drug formularies vary widely.
  3. Monthly premium vs. copays: A $0 premium plan isn’t always the lowest cost. Calculate your estimated annual total: premium + expected copays + drug costs.
  4. Star ratings: CMS rates Nevada plans annually on a 1–5 star scale. Choose 4-star or higher when available in your Nevada county.
  5. Extra benefits: Many Nevada Medicare Advantage plans include dental cleanings, eye exams, hearing aids, and fitness memberships not covered by Original Medicare.

Free Help for Nevada Medicare Beneficiaries

The SHIP (State Health Insurance Assistance Program) in Nevada provides free, unbiased Medicare counseling from trained volunteers statewide. They can help you compare plans in your specific Nevada county with no obligation.
